Choosing the Right Operator

Choosing the right paragliding operator in Sarangkot was crucial for me, and I spent considerable time researching before my trip. Safety was my top priority, so I didn’t just rely on online reviews; I delved deeper. I checked for certifications and licenses, looking for operators adhering to international safety standards; I also looked for reviews mentioning pilot experience and training. I wasn’t just looking for the cheapest option; I wanted assurance of skilled pilots with a proven track record of safe flights. Reading detailed reviews on TripAdvisor and other travel forums helped me narrow down my choices. I specifically looked for comments about pre-flight briefings, equipment maintenance, and the overall professionalism of the staff. Many operators boasted stunning views, but I wanted more than just a pretty picture; I wanted a safe and well-managed experience. Ultimately, I selected “Sky High Adventures” based on their consistently positive feedback regarding safety procedures, experienced pilots (many with over a decade of experience), and well-maintained equipment. Their website also clearly outlined their safety protocols, which further solidified my decision. Their commitment to safety, evident in their online presence and numerous positive reviews, gave me the confidence to book with them, knowing I was in capable hands. I even contacted them directly with a few questions, and their prompt and informative responses put my mind at ease. This thorough research proved invaluable, contributing significantly to the overall enjoyment and safety of my paragliding adventure.

The Pre-Flight Briefing and Equipment Check

Before my flight with Sky High Adventures, I underwent a thorough pre-flight briefing. My pilot, a friendly chap named Ramesh, explained the entire process in detail, covering takeoff, landing, and emergency procedures. He didn’t just rattle off instructions; he patiently answered all my questions, addressing my concerns about safety and the flight itself. He explained the signals he’d use during the flight and what I should do in different scenarios. The briefing wasn’t just about safety; it also covered what to expect during the flight – the sensations, the views, and how to best enjoy the experience. After the briefing, Ramesh conducted a meticulous equipment check. He examined the harness, the parachute, and all the other gear with a keen eye, explaining the function of each component. He pointed out the emergency release mechanisms and showed me how they worked. The thoroughness of the check impressed me; it was clear that safety wasn’t an afterthought but a central focus. He even let me inspect the equipment myself, answering all my questions about its condition and maintenance. This attention to detail reassured me, eliminating any lingering anxieties I might have had. The combination of a comprehensive briefing and a thorough equipment check instilled a sense of confidence and preparedness, allowing me to fully enjoy the breathtaking experience that followed.

Final Thoughts and Recommendations

My Sarangkot paragliding experience exceeded all expectations. It was an exhilarating adventure that combined breathtaking scenery with an incredible sense of freedom. I wholeheartedly recommend this activity to anyone seeking an unforgettable experience in Nepal. However, choosing the right operator is crucial. I did thorough research before selecting SkyHigh Adventures, and I’m glad I did. Their professionalism, safety standards, and the expertise of their pilots, like Ramesh, were evident throughout the entire process. Check reviews, compare prices, and prioritize safety above all else when making your choice. Don’t be afraid to ask questions about equipment maintenance and pilot experience. Also, be mindful of weather conditions. While the views are spectacular on a clear day, strong winds can impact flight schedules and safety. It’s best to check the forecast beforehand and be prepared for potential delays or cancellations. Consider the time of year; the pre-monsoon and post-monsoon seasons generally offer the best flying conditions. Finally, remember to bring a camera!
